Transformer des vies avec Cancer de l'estomac
Stomach cancer, also known as gastric cancer, begins in the cells lining the stomach. It often develops slowly over many years, with early symptoms that are easy to overlook. Risk factors include a diet high in salty and smoked foods, smoking, a family history of stomach cancer, chronic stomach inflammation, and infection with Helicobacter pylori bacteria. Treatment varies based on the cancer's stage and location and may include surgery, chemotherapy, radiation therapy, targeted therapy, or immunotherapy. Early detection significantly improves treatment outcomes and survival rates.

Symptômes
- Indigestion or heartburn
- Loss of appetite
- Nausea and vomiting
- Abdominal discomfort or pain
- Feeling full after eating small amounts of food
- Unexplained weight loss
Causes
- Infection with Helicobacter pylori
- Diet high in salty and smoked foods
- Smoking
- Family history of stomach cancer
- Chronic stomach inflammation (gastritis)
- Certain genetic mutations
Les étapes typiques impliquées dans Cancer de l'estomac
- Screening and Diagnosis: Includes endoscopy, biopsy, and imaging tests (CT or PET scans).
- Surgical Options: Partial or total gastrectomy to remove the tumor.
- Chemotherapy: Use of drugs to kill cancer cells, often before or after surgery.
- Radiation Therapy: Targeted radiation to destroy cancer cells.
- Targeted Therapy and Immunotherapy: Drugs that specifically target cancer cell mechanisms or boost the immune response against cancer.

Le cancer de l'estomac, également appelé cancer gastrique, est un type de cancer qui prend naissance dans la muqueuse de l'estomac. Il s’agit d’une maladie grave qui peut se propager à d’autres parties du corps si elle n’est pas détectée et traitée à temps.
